This post aims to notify you about the services of ethical hackers, the factors you may think about hiring one, and the factors to be familiar with before engaging their services.What Is Ethical Hacking?Ethical hacking involves the same strategies and practices as destructive hacking however is carried out with consent to strengthen security measures. Ethical hackers, also understood as white-hat hackers, identify vulnerabilities, perform penetration tests, and advise treatments to secure versus prospective dangers.Typical Types of Ethical Hacking ServicesServiceDescriptionPenetration TestingImitating attacks to discover vulnerabilities in systems.Vulnerability AssessmentIdentifying weak points in a system before they can be exploited.Web Application SecurityEvaluating web applications for vulnerabilities like SQL injection attacks.Network Security AuditsExamining network facilities to find security holes.Social Engineering TestsAssessing how well staff members can spot phishing or other types of scams.Why Hire A Hacker?1. Boost Security PostureAdvantages:Identify Vulnerabilities: Ethical hackers can replicate real-world attacks, identifying spaces in security before they can be made use of.Prioritize Risks: They assist focus on the vulnerabilities based on the possible impact, allowing more focused remediation.2. Compliance RequirementsMany industries have guidelines that require routine security assessments. Working with an ethical hacker can make sure compliance with frameworks like PCI-DSS, HIPAA, and GDPR.3. Securing ReputationA security breach can not just cause monetary losses however can likewise harm a company's reputation. Employing a hacker for preventive steps assists safeguard a business's brand image.4. Real-Time Threat IntelligenceEthical hackers frequently possess knowledge of present hacking patterns and methods. This insight can be indispensable in protecting versus emerging hazards.5. Employee Training and AwarenessEthical hackers can help in training staff members about typical security hazards, like phishing, more reinforcing the organization's defense systems.Choosing the Right HackerWhile the benefits of hiring a hacker are compelling, it is essential to pick the best one. Here are crucial aspects to consider:1. Credentials and CertificationsSearch for industry-recognized certifications such as Certified Ethical Hacker (CEH), Offensive Security Certified Professional (OSCP), or CompTIA Security+.2. References and ReputationRequest case research studies or referrals from previous clients to evaluate their reliability and effectiveness.3. Areas of SpecializationConsider their area of specialization based on your specific requirements. Some may focus on network security, while others might focus on web application security.4. Ethical StandardsMake sure that the hacker follows a code of ethics and operates transparently, particularly regarding information managing and disclosure.5. ExpenseComprehend the rates design (hourly, project-based) and see if it aligns with your spending plan while still making sure quality.Risks of Hiring a HackerDespite the benefits, employing an ethical hacker does bring dangers that should be acknowledged:1. Personally Identifiable Information (PII) RisksInvolving outsiders with sensitive data can increase the danger of data leakages if not dealt with correctly.2. Miscommunication and Scope CreepWithout clearly defined contracts and scope, there is a danger that hackers overstep borders, leading to potential legal issues.3. False Sense of SecurityRelying exclusively on a hacker's evaluation without ongoing tracking can result in vulnerabilities being ignored.4. Expense OverrunsIf not managed thoroughly, expenses can escalate beyond the preliminary price quote. It's essential to have clear contracts in place.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How much does it cost to hire an ethical hacker?A: The cost can vary widely, depending on the hacker's know-how, the complexity of your systems, and the scope of the task. Standard assessments can begin at a few hundred dollars, while thorough security audits can vary from thousands to tens of thousands.Q2: How long does a typical engagement last?A: Engagement period can range from a few hours for an easy vulnerability evaluation to numerous weeks for extensive penetration testing and audits.Q3: Will employing an ethical hacker guarantee that my systems are entirely secure?A: While ethical hackers can identify and suggest removal for vulnerabilities, security is a continuous process. Routine screening and updates are essential to maintain strong security.Q4: Can ethical hackers aid with compliance requirements?A: Yes, ethical hackers can evaluate your systems against various compliance requirements, provide reports, and suggest necessary modifications to satisfy requirements.Q5: What should I look for in an agreement?A: An excellent contract needs to lay out the scope of work, rates, privacy contracts, liability stipulations, and what happens in case of conflicts.In a landscape filled with cybersecurity dangers, working with an ethical hacker can be a proactive procedure to safeguard your company.
